Make t the subject of this formula.<br> r = 7 (t + 3)
kari74 [83]

Answer:

t= <u>r-21</u>

7

Step-by-step explanation:

r = 7(t+3)

expanding the bracket

r = 7t + 21

bringing t to the left hand side

7t = r - 21

divide both sides by seven

t= <u>r-21</u>

7

David made a class banner out of a large rectangular piece of paper. He cut a
Irina18 [472]

Answer:

100 in²

Step-by-step explanation:

The area of the banner is equal to the area of the initial rectangle minus the area of the cutout triangle.

The rectangle has a height of 8 inches and width of 14 inches, so its area is:

A = (8 in) (14 in) = 112 in²

The triangle has a base of 8 inches and a height of 3 inches, so its area is:

A = ½ (8 in) (3 in) = 12 in²

So the area of the banner is 112 in² − 12 in² = 100 in².
